John O'Neil

October 7, 1933 - September 6, 2022

Tribute

The death of our beloved, John O’Neil, is a time of extreme sadness for all members of our family.

John is survived by his loving wife, Enid of 67 years; daughter, Kerry (Casidy); sons, Paul and Carl; his brother, Gordon, in the United Kingdom; 7 grandchildren; 3 great-grandchildren as well as nieces and nephew.

We know this loss will be deeply felt throughout his family and friends, near and far. During this period of mourning and change, we will be comforted and sustained by our knowledge of the respect and deep affection our father received both in life and now in passing. John had a love for his family, fishing, wildlife, camping, automobiles, and great food.

Starting as a Royal Horse Guard in England, immigrating as a miner to Britannia Beach, followed by FMC in Squamish to a quiet retirement in Osoyoos.  This man was always respected for his hard-working ethics.

John was fortunate to have the comfort from his brothers and sisters in his affiliation as one of Jehovah’s Witnesses.

He passed peacefully and we thank those who provided care for John in his last days. He will be forever loved and missed by all.
